Value You Can Measure
West Belmar homeowners have a variety good reasons to replace their windows. Upgrading old windows, refining the style of your home etc… Many such values should be calculated relatively exactly.
For starters, windows retain about 72.3 percent of their initial purchase value in New England according to the Remodeling 2020 Cost vs. Value Report. This places windows among the top 5 home improvement investments in terms of value retention.
As for energy savings, homes in West Belmar, should notice impressive savings on weekly costs for electricity. If you already have dual pane windows you may save approximately $120.81 compared to $100 in Atlantic City. On the other hand, when upgrading single-pane windows to National Vinyl’s EnergyStar rated windows you could save approximately $413.4 annually, compared to $274 in Atlantic City.

Replacing your windows to EnergyStar rated National Vinyl windows can add to the asking price of your home. As mentioned before, windows preserve most of their initial value especially given their long life expectancy. At a rate of 72.3% estimated for 2020 an average total window replacement job costing $17,925 would preserve $13,018 of its initial value.
Moreover, many buyers are willing to pay a premium for energy savings. Here we try to find out : What’s the return on investment on energy savings when it comes time to sell? Below is what we discovered in West Belmar:
Basic Dual-Pane to National Vinyl
If you already have dual-pane windows (non-EnergyStar rated), in West Belmar, your home value could increase by around $724.88 and $1060.74 for a mid-tier or top-tier West Belmar home respectively. For comparison, the same replacement in Atlantic City could yield somewhere between $600 and $878.
Single-Pane to National Vinyl
When upgrading from low-efficiency single-pane windows, the potential is even greater. West Belmar homeowners could expect an estimated home value increase of between $2480.42 for mid-tier homes and $3629.67 for the top tier. Compare this to between $1644 and $2405.72 in Atlantic City.
In other words, a window upgrade in West Belmar can add anywhere from 0.19% percent and 0.96 % percent to the asking price of your home through the energy efficiency premium buyers have shown a willingness to pay. Add to this the aforementioned +72.3% retained upfront worth of your windows, and National Vinyl’s lifetime warranty, the value proposition for a West Belmar homeowner is quite clear.
The variation between the range for West Belmar and Atlantic City, which for reference, would yield a potential premium range of 0.16% percent and 0.23% percent respectively, is derived from a number of factors, principally; the 2.31% percent difference in median home prices, a buyers’ willingness to pay more for energy savings at a given price point in the New York-Newark-Jersey City region, and heating & cooling price differences between West Belmar and Atlantic City.
